Renatta Gass is out with her friends. Misfortune occurs and Renatta and her friends find themselves getting a workout. They apply a cumulative force of 1080 N to push the car 21,800 cm to the nearest fuel station. Determine the work done on the car.
Step 1: Given data
Force applied on the car (F): 1080 NDistance traveled by the car (d): 21,800 cmStep 2: Convert "d" to meters
We will use the conversion factor 1 m = 100 cm.
21,800 cm × 1 m/100 cm = 218 m
Step 3: Calculate the work done (W)
We will use the following expression.
W = F × d
W = 1080 N × 218 m = 2.35 × 10⁵ J

A balloon at 25°C has 30 L. What will the balloon's volume at 35°C?
Answer using that method
The balloon's volume at 35°C : V₂=31.01 L
Further explanationGiven
T₁ = 25°C+273 = 298 K
V₁ = 30 L
T₂ = 35 °C + 273 = 308 K
Required
The new volume (V₂)
Solution
Charles's Law
When the gas pressure is kept constant, the gas volume is proportional to the temperature
[tex]\tt \dfrac{V_1}{T_1}=\dfrac{V_2}{T_2}[/tex]
Input the value :
V₂=(V₁.T₂)/T₁
V₂=(30 x 308)/298
V₂=31.01 L

1,200 cal of heat energy is added to a liquid with a specific heat of 0.57 cal/g°C. If the temperature increases from 20.°C to 33°C, what is the mass of the liquid?
Answer:
The mass of the liquid = 162 g
Explanation:
As we know ,
Q = mc (ΔT)
where Q = Heat energy of the liquid
c = specific heat of the liquid
ΔT = change in temperature
m = mass of the liquid
As given , the temperature increases from 20.°C to 33°C,
⇒ ΔT = 33 - 20 = 13°C
Also given , c = 0.57 cal/g°C
Q = 1200 cal
∴ we get
1200 = (m)(0.57)(13)
⇒ 1200 = m(7.41)
⇒m = [tex]\frac{1200}{7.41}[/tex] = 161.943 ≈ 162 g
So, we get
The mass of the liquid = 162 g
